Olivers Guesthouse in Scawby opening soon as a family-friendly B&B

After lying empty for two years during the COVID-19 pandemic, Olivers Guesthouse in Scawby was purchased in March 2022, and is undergoing renovation, by an ambitious North Lincolnshire couple searching for a retirement venture.

Olivers Guesthouse, located in Scawby, was purchased by husband-and-wife duo Sue Fawcett and Gary Fawcett in a bid to move closer to their three sons.

Sue, who previously has previous experience in banking and the food manufacturing industry as an Office Manager, will now manage the B&B with the support of her husband who works as a kitchen and bathroom designer.

The guesthouse formerly operated as a B&B for 30 years, and prior to that served the local community as the post office and general store. It retains many original features from its 17th-century history as a coaching inn, which Susan seeks to maintain.

Sue applied for a kickstart grant from UKSE – a local investment company that provides finance of up to £1.5m to growing companies, as well as providing support for start-ups – which granted them the financial boost needed to speed up renovations.

Opening soon, the B&B will seek to attract visitors to the region, including families, wedding guests attending St Hybalds Church, and visitors for Hibaldstow Skydiving Club’s annual competitions.

Reflecting on the venture so far, Sue said: “When we visited the property we fell in love with it immediately, we knew there was a lot of work required, and that we would not be able to re-open for at least year, but seeing the final result has made it nonetheless worth it!

“We are incredibly grateful for the grant from UKSE which has gone directly into the refurbishment of the property.

“Over the next year we hope to be able to generate sufficient income from the business to allow my husband to retire, and eventually recruit to support the operation of the B&B.”

Steve Lyon, Area Manager at UKSE commented: “We are thrilled to see the hard work and dedication put into the renovation of Olivers Guesthouse, whilst still retaining its proud history.

“Congratulations to Susan and Gary on their new venture, and we wish them all the best for the future.”
